クライアント・アプリケーションの削除
delete
/documents/api/1.2/config/clientApplications/{id}
指定されたカスタム・アクション・クライアント・アプリケーションを削除します。 この操作を実行するには、管理者である必要があります。
リクエスト
サポートされるメディア・タイプ
- application/json
- application/xml
パス・パラメータ
- id: string
クライアント・アプリケーションのグローバル一意識別子(GUID)
レスポンス
サポートされるメディア・タイプ
- application/json
- application/xml
200レスポンス
リクエストが処理されました。
ルート・スキーマ : DeleteClientApplicationResponse
タイプ:
object
クライアント・アプリケーションの削除
ソースを表示
- errorCode(optional): string
エラー・コードがゼロ(0)の場合は、エラーなしです
- id(optional): string
クライアント・アプリケーションのグローバル一意識別子(GUID)。
- type(optional): string
アイテム・タイプ
clientApplication
。
レスポンスの例(application/json)
{
"errorCode":"0",
"id":"FB07627B44FA7618F0B7260B09C370AD",
"type":"clientApplication"
}
404レスポンス
アプリケーションIDが見つかりません
例
次の例では、指定したクライアント・アプリケーションを削除します。
DELETE .../config/clientApplications/FB07627B44FA7618F0B7260B09C370AD
リクエスト・ヘッダー
なし。
リクエスト本文
なし。
HTTPステータス・コード
HTTP_STATUS = 200
JSONレスポンス
{ "errorCode": "0", "id": "FB07627B44FA7618F0B7260B09C370AD", "type": "clientApplication" }
例2
次の例では、指定されたクライアント・アプリケーションIDが存在しないため、エラーが返されます。
DELETE .../config/clientApplications/123456D588695A1A1C59D868E83E27B9
リクエスト・ヘッダー
なし。
リクエスト本文
なし。
HTTPステータス・コード
HTTP_STATUS = 404
JSONレスポンス
{ "errorCode": "-16", "errorKey": "!csAFAppDoesNotExist,123456D588695A1A1C59D868E83E27B9", "errorMessage": "Application '123456D588695A1A1C59D868E83E27B9' does not exist.", "errorType": "clientApplication", "id": "123456D588695A1A1C59D868E83E27B9", "title": "Application '123456D588695A1A1C59D868E83E27B9' does not exist.", "type": "https://www.w3.org/Protocols/rfc2616/rfc2616-sec10.html" }